How much do solar panels cost in Barrow-in-Furness?
A 3-4kWp system in Barrow-in-Furness typically costs £5,000-£8,000 with 0% VAT included — the zero-rate VAT alone saves around £1,000 compared to the standard 20% rate. Based on Barrow-in-Furness's solar yield of 856 kWh/kWp, a 4kWp system generates approximately 3,424 kWh/year, paying for itself in 6-8 years through electricity savings of £959+/yr and Smart Export Guarantee income of 4-6p/kWh. Adding a home battery (5-10 kWh) costs an additional £3,000-£6,000 and also benefits from 0% VAT. Can I add a battery to my solar system?
Yes. A home battery (typically 5-10 kWh capacity) stores excess solar electricity generated during the day for evening and overnight use. This increases your self-consumption from around 30-40% to 60-80%, significantly reducing your reliance on grid electricity. Batteries currently cost £3,000-£6,000 and also benefit from 0% VAT on residential installations. Most batteries are warranted for 10-12 years and can be retrofitted to an existing solar system. Popular options include the Tesla Powerwall, GivEnergy, and Fox ESS units.
How much electricity will solar panels generate in Barrow-in-Furness?
Based on PVGIS satellite data for Barrow-in-Furness's coordinates, a 4kWp system generates approximately 3,424 kWh per year at a yield of 856 kWh/kWp, covering 90% of average household use (3,800 kWh/year). The area receives around 1,250 sunshine hours annually. Cumbria ranks #65 of 102 UK counties, and solar panels are still a strong investment here thanks to longer summer daylight hours and cooler temperatures that improve panel efficiency. Output peaks between May and August and is lower in winter, though annual generation figures already account for this seasonal variation. South-facing roofs at a 30-40° pitch achieve optimal yields, while east or west-facing roofs still produce 80-85% of maximum output.
Do I need a smart meter for solar panels?
A smart meter is required to sell surplus electricity back to the grid under the Smart Export Guarantee (SEG) and earn 4-6p/kWh for your exports. Your energy supplier will install a smart meter for free if you do not already have one — contact them before or shortly after your solar installation. You do not strictly need a smart meter for the solar panels themselves to work, but without one you cannot receive SEG payments. Your MCS-certified installer submits the G98/G99 application to your Distribution Network Operator after installation to register your system for grid export.
How long do solar panels last?
Modern solar panels are warrantied for 25-30 years and typically last even longer with minimal maintenance. Panel efficiency degrades by just 0.3-0.5% per year, so after 25 years, your panels will still produce around 85-90% of their original output. Inverters typically last 10-15 years and may need one replacement over the system's lifetime, costing around £500-£1,000. With a typical payback period of 6-8 years, that leaves 17-22 years of near-free electricity generation. Panels require very little upkeep — UK rainfall keeps them clean in most cases.
What happens to my solar panels if I move house in Barrow-in-Furness?
Solar panels stay with the property as a permanent fixture and transfer to the new owner upon sale. They add value to your home — up to 4% according to UK property research — and improve the EPC rating, making the property more attractive to energy-conscious buyers. Your installer can transfer monitoring app accounts and warranty documentation to the new owner. The Smart Export Guarantee registration also transfers with the property. With a 25-30 year lifespan, the next owner inherits many years of remaining electricity savings.
